Charlotte Segall

Charlotte Segall (b. 1983) is an American artist, living and working in New York City. She grew up in the Southern ‘bible belt,’ then studied at the Savannah College of Art and Design, and expects to earn her MFA from the New York Academy of Art in 2016, for which she has received the President’s Scholarship, the David Kratz and Gregory Unis Scholarship, as well and the Francis and Leslie Posey Award. Charlotte’s work appears in the 86th issue of New American Paintings, as well as the 2014 Aesthetica Art Prize Anthology (UK), among others. Her work is exhibited at Allouche Gallery in Manhattan and also appears in the Allouche Collection alongside key historical figures such as Jean-Michel Basquiat and Andy Warhol. She participated in the Triangle Arts Association Workshop in Dumbo in 2012 and as a fellow at the Vermont Studio Center in 2010, as well as the Summer 2015 Leipzig International Art Programme with sponsorship from NYAA. Charlotte is best known for her drawings and paintings of Baroque-inflected forms that she derives from the romantic twists of sheep’s wool, combined often with human and animal form in explosive compositions. Her unique vision proposes ‘playful abjection,’ where both overwhelming possibility and impending death are felt too much at once, and with a smile.
